Dodo's story

Dodo is a refugee mother to 4 children who are all school going and stay with her in Yumbe. Her life is much better today than it was before.

She is a farmer who grows millets, maize and sorghum. Besides this, she also has a small stall that mainly sells dry food stuff as well as dry fish.

The demand for food is very high and there are very many customers though the stock she has is very little. She would like to add more stock.

With the addition of more fish stock as well as other food stuff, she will be able to sell more, give her family a better life and move to the market which is busier.

She is very glad for all the support that VisionFund and Kiva has given her to be a better person.
